10 Casinos That Will Leave You Wanting More

A casino is a gambling establishment. Some casinos are also hotel-resorts. They offer a variety of gambling activities and are often combined with restaurants, retail shops, and entertainment venues. They are often found in exotic locales such as Venice, Monaco, and Singapore. They exemplify the glamour, excitement, and allure of casino culture and continue to attract visitors seeking unforgettable experiences.

In the United States, the term casino most commonly refers to a large commercial gambling facility open to the general public. In the past, the term was also used for the gaming rooms of some private clubs and fraternal organizations. Today, the vast majority of casinos are located in jurisdictions where gambling is legalized or encouraged. Many of these facilities offer a wide range of gaming options, including slot machines and table games such as poker, blackjack, and roulette. Some casinos also have sports betting sections with 60 large plasma TV’s where patrons can place wagers on American football, boxing, and martial arts.

While a casino’s primary attraction is the gambling that takes place within its confines, the best ones offer much more than that to their customers. They are often multi-faceted destinations that feature five-star hotels and luxury resorts, Michelin star restaurants, designer shops, and top-billed entertainment shows that range from high-flying circus acts to musicians who are topping the Billboard charts. How to Win in Poker

Poker is a card game in which players place bets by raising and folding. It is played with a standard deck of 52 cards. Each player is dealt two cards, which they hide from the other players. The player to the left of the dealer begins the betting phase, and then each player has an opportunity to raise or fold. The player with the best five-card hand wins the pot. The game is very popular and is played in casinos, homes and online.

One important skill in poker is learning to handle your emotions, especially when you lose. Often, when players play poorly, it is because they are stressed or anxious about losing their money. In fact, studies have shown that experienced poker players are better able to control their emotions and are more likely to complete complex business negotiations than those who don’t play poker regularly.

To win in poker, you need to learn how to read your opponents. The best way to do this is to study their betting patterns and watch them play. This will help you develop quick instincts and make the right calls. You also need to understand how to read the table and your position. This is because your decisions at the poker table can have a major impact on your long-term winnings. For example, if you limp when you have a strong hand, your opponent will know that you are weak and can easily call your bets.
